I honestly dont undestand all the bad reviews on this one, definetely overhated.
It does have some cringy lines and weak dialogue but its overall a more than decent musical. Theres no song in partiuclar that drove me crazy but the choreography, script and production are good.
It is an almost sung-through musical, so keep that in mind in case you expected some scattered songs throught.
Regarding veracity, i have no idea tbh. I couldnt care less about the royal family of the UK so it might have not been 100% historically accurate and i probably woulndt have noticed. For my basic knowledge, it covered it all but i couldnt testify to it being perfect in that area.
Overall an entertaining musical that doesnt particularly bring anything new to the table but its more than an acceptable addition.
If you are not a fan of musicals, this wont be the one that makes you like them, so maybe just skip it.
If you usually enjoy musicals, give it a chance!!
